diff options
author | Enrico Jorns <ejo@pengutronix.de> | 2020-02-09 22:36:19 +0100 |
---|---|---|
committer | Enrico Jorns <ejo@pengutronix.de> | 2020-03-27 08:53:16 +0100 |
commit | 8465f2494b493bdd7fd0b50ee5a03099cb1ff8b0 (patch) | |
tree | 648946f0dc0dd1504623379e405436b28779fa60 | |
parent | 96ff3dacd359e45027c3785ea03580777c405082 (diff) | |
download | meta-ptx-8465f2494b493bdd7fd0b50ee5a03099cb1ff8b0.tar.gz meta-ptx-8465f2494b493bdd7fd0b50ee5a03099cb1ff8b0.tar.xz |
classes: genimage: check for genimage.config containing @IMAGE@ marker
Maybe could also be a warning, but lets only drop a note to the log file
first of all.
Signed-off-by: Enrico Jorns <ejo@pengutronix.de>
-rw-r--r-- | classes/genimage.bbclass | 4 |
1 files changed, 4 insertions, 0 deletions
diff --git a/classes/genimage.bbclass b/classes/genimage.bbclass index 2cb5a1b..7ef1b38 100644 --- a/classes/genimage.bbclass +++ b/classes/genimage.bbclass @@ -91,6 +91,10 @@ GENIMAGE_ROOTDIR = "${WORKDIR}/root" do_genimage[cleandirs] = "${GENIMAGE_TMPDIR} ${GENIMAGE_ROOTDIR} ${DEPLOYDIR}" do_configure () { + if grep -vq "@IMAGE@" ${WORKDIR}/genimage.config; then + bbnote "genimage.config does not contain @IMAGE@ marker" + fi + cp ${WORKDIR}/genimage.config ${B}/.config } |